16ème ARRONDISSEMENT.   After a massive and much-needed renovation, the historic Aquarium du Trocadéro (1878) became Cinéaqua, a state-of-the-art aquarium housing more than 15,000 marine critters. The aquarium is divided into eleven ecological zones, mimicking Paris and various locations around the world. Along with the fish, guests can enjoy three cinemas showing various watery films, and a Japanese restaurant. METRO: Trocadéro   (© 10Best)
